The Georgetown baseball team’s (19-22, 2-13 Big East) conference woes continued Friday, as Connecticut (26-12, 13-2 Big East) swept the Hoyas in an afternoon doubleheader in New Britain, Conn. A five-run fifth inning clinched the first game for the Huskies, while the Blue and Gray dug themselves a hole early in game two and could not come back. Georgetown has now lost 10 of its last 11 games.
